map

39 阅读1分钟

类似于对象,键值对的集合。可以使用扩展运算符和for...of,具有iterator接口。

let m=new map();

添加元素
m.set('name','尚硅谷');
m.set('change',function(){
console.log('我们可以改变你');
});
let key={
school:'ATGUGU'
};
m.set(key,['北京','上海','深圳']);

元素个数
console.log(m.size);

删除
m.delete('name');

获取
console.log(m.get('change'));
console.log(m.get(key));

清空
m.clear();